WebJan 15, 2024 · How to Dethatch a lawn with a mower attachment, step by step: Step 1: Check if your lawn needs dethatching. Step 2: Trim the grass. Step 3: Remove the cutting blade. Step 4: Attach the Dethatch blade. Step 5: Mow the yard again. Step 6: Reattach the mowing blade. Step 7: Cover the patches. WebApr 26, 2024 · Aerate ryegrass, bluegrass, and other cool-season grasses in early spring or early fall. Conversely, Bermuda, St. Augustine, and other warm-season grasses do best when aerated in the early summer ...

Start it up; stubborn start-ups are a sign that it might be due for a tune-up. Give your mower a tune-up … grasshopper pie with marshmallow fluffWebOct 13, 2024 · When to Dethatch a Lawn. Warm season grasses should be dethatched in the late spring or summer, cool season grasses in the late summer or early fall.
